COMBINING ABILITY STUDIES IN INDIAN AND EXOTIC GERMPLASM OF CAPSICUM (Capsicum annuum L.)

Seven capsicum genotypes and their hybrids in all possible combinations were tested for GCA and SCA. Results indicated that genotypes CW (T), Yolo Wonder, SPP and RC-1 appeared as promising general combiners for fruit diameter, fruit weight, number ofseeds per fruit and fruit yield per plant Genotypes HC-201, Paprika and RC-1 were best combiners for number of fruits per plant. The crosses CW (T) x SPP, CW (N) x RC-1, HC-201 x SPP, HC-201 x RC-l,Yolo Wonder x RC-1, Paprika x CW (N) and HC-201 x CW (N) had SCA effects Therefore, these were important crosses to incorporate desirable traits in vigourous hybrids in capsicum.
